Use this table for early selection. Final specifications are confirmed against the approved configuration and drawing.
| Item | 30″ Reference Configuration | 55″ Reference Configuration |
|---|---|---|
| Display size | 30″ transparent OLED | 55″ transparent OLED |
| Resolution | 1366 × 768 | 1920 × 1080 FHD |
| Brightness | 200–600 cd/m², automatic adjustment | 200–600 cd/m², automatic adjustment |
| Transparency | 43% typical, subject to confirmation | 45% typical, subject to confirmation |
| Refresh rate | 120 Hz | 120 Hz |
| Touch | Capacitive touch reference configuration | Capacitive touch reference configuration |
| Viewing angle | 178° horizontal / 178° vertical | 178° horizontal / 178° vertical |
| Power input | 100–240 V AC, 50/60 Hz | 100–240 V AC, 50/60 Hz |
| Operating environment | 0–40°C; 20–80% RH | 0–40°C; 20–80% RH |
| Reference PC | Intel Core i5, 8 GB + 128 GB, Windows 10 | Intel Core i5, 8 GB + 128 GB, Windows 10 |
| Reference connections | USB × 4, microphone, DC input, Ethernet and COM | USB × 4, microphone, DC input, Ethernet and COM |
| Network | Ethernet, Wi-Fi and Bluetooth | Ethernet, Wi-Fi and Bluetooth |

| Comparison | Motorized Transparent OLED | Motorized Transparent LCD |
|---|---|---|
| Image principle | Self-emissive transparent pixels | Requires controlled rear illumination |
| Mechanical depth | Supports a cleaner, slimmer premium display direction | Lighting structure can require more enclosure depth |
| Dark content | Individual pixels can switch off for strong black presentation | Black appearance depends on the LCD and backlighting structure |
| Size flexibility | Limited to available transparent OLED panel sizes | Broader custom panel and lighting structures may be possible |
| Best fit | Premium reveals, museums, luxury retail and executive spaces | Cost-controlled illuminated displays and custom light-box structures |
| Project priority | Premium appearance and self-emissive transparency | Mechanical flexibility and budget direction |

It is a transparent OLED display integrated with a powered lifting system so the screen can rise for presentation and retract into an enclosure when not required.
The current product directions are 30-inch and 55-inch. Final panel and complete system availability should be confirmed for each project.
The current 30-inch reference specification lists approximately 40 seconds per lift cycle. Speed and travel depend on the final mechanical system; the 55-inch timing is confirmed by configuration.
Yes. Cabinet footprint, height, opening, sheet-metal finish, color, trim, branding and service access can be reviewed for OEM and project orders.
Capacitive touch is included in the reference specifications. The final touch structure, raised height and rigidity must be confirmed for the application.
Local controls, remote operation and project control integration can be reviewed. Please provide the required control logic and interface during engineering review.
The reference systems are intended for indoor or controlled environments. Outdoor use requires separate evaluation of protection, brightness, temperature, moisture and mechanism safety.
